Output efc681defa58fa2505ca3777488375bea0e152177a6707262caef5f434508f06:60

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 29e027f77f80530aea82714c1ecfc366410c57c6d251a52a72d244968db46c1d
address
bc1p98sz0amlspfs465zw9xpan7rveqsc47x6fg622nj6fzfdrd5dswswnnahw
transaction
efc681defa58fa2505ca3777488375bea0e152177a6707262caef5f434508f06